What are the cultivation methods and precautions of Radish Begonia

Radish Begonia Introduction

Radish crabapple, also known as cyclamen, belongs to the Primulaceae family. Seed propagation is one of its methods of reproduction. The seeds need to be harvested in advance before planting. They usually mature in May every year and can be harvested at this time. Its seeds are generally pollinated artificially.

Radish Begonia Cultivation Method

Radish crabapple prefers a warm growing environment, but is afraid of high temperature environment. It grows better in fertile sandy loam containing humus. It needs sufficient sunlight during maintenance and a suitable temperature environment. In winter, the temperature needs to be kept between 12-26 degrees.

Watering method

Radish crabapple needs sufficient moisture environment at ordinary times. It needs to be watered thoroughly every time. Also, be careful not to water the bulb when watering, otherwise it will affect its growth.

Fertilization method

Radish crabapple is relatively fertilizer-loving. Normally, it needs to be fertilized once every half a month, and the pot needs to be repotted every year. Sufficient base fertilizer needs to be applied, which will allow it to grow well.

Pruning methods

When pruning radish crabapple, you need to be careful to use sterilized scissors. During the growing season, some overgrown branches need to be cut off, and some densely growing branches and leaves need to be thinned out.

Matters Needing Attention in the Cultivation of Radish Begonia

When caring for the radish begonia, you need to pay attention to the fact that it needs a suitable temperature environment at normal times, appropriate shade is needed when it is hot in summer, and a good ventilation environment is also needed at normal times to reduce the occurrence of diseases and pests.
